xStocks are digital assets that represent global public company stocks like Apple, Tesla, NVIDIA, and more. You can invest in these stocks just like trading crypto, directly on the Mobee platform.
No, xStocks are not physical shares. They are tokenized digital representations that mirror global stock prices in real time. You get exposure to the stock’s performance without needing a brokerage account.
xStocks track real-time movements of global stock prices. When you buy xStocks, the system records the amount and reflects its value based on the original stock’s price changes.Each xStock is pegged to a specific stock like Apple or Tesla. Some xStocks may offer dividends if provided by the asset issuer. If available, dividend information will be shown on the product page.
Like any investment, xStocks carry risks. Their value can rise or fall depending on the performance of the underlying stock. Make sure you understand the product before investing.
